A child on a beach tosses a walnut straight upward. it reaches the peak of its trajectory and then falls straight downward retracing its path when a hungry seagull grabs the walnut 10.1m above the release point at a time of 1.6s after it was thrown.
find the initial velocity of the walnut. find the time to the peak. Find the distance to the peak from the release point.
